Output fb762b0348a9a9f21aad8a429653f892e04ae3b8b24022cfe2aa42d52719522e:29

value
9778709
script pubkey
OP_0 OP_PUSHBYTES_20 595e50aaf577b1bc6901b7e758f05a765e6de0f1
address
bc1qt909p2h4w7cmc6gpkln43uz6we0xmc83q8t3df
transaction
fb762b0348a9a9f21aad8a429653f892e04ae3b8b24022cfe2aa42d52719522e
spent
true